Flew from Nashville through Houston to San Juan Wednesday. Pilot out of Houston was concerned about weather but arrived only a few minutes late, about 9:15 pm.. The young man sitting next to us suggested Uber would be cheaper than a taxi. XL was about $16 plus tip. It was a longish walk from baggage to the rideshare pu but not bad. Stayed at Renaissance Marriott La Concha. Based on really good recommendations had dinner the next evening at Ropa Vieja grill. Very good. Across from a CVS and a Walgreens. Uber XL the next day to the port;fare $32. At noon long back up getting into the port area and then long lines to drop off luggage. Despite that no line to checkin. We had 12 noon, earliest available, and were onboard by 12:30 and eating in WJ by 12:45. Cabins were announced ready by 1:05! 1 of our pieces of luggage didn't appear until close to 5 pm. 2nd seating dinner, deck 4 mdr, table of 6 by a window. In St. Kitts today.
